We've updated the ServiceNow Community Code of Conduct, adding guidelines around AI usage, professionalism, and content violations. Read more

knowledge_contributor role user to create knowledge base

mounika7675
Tera Contributor

Hi, 

 

As per OOB users with role knowledge_admin or admin can create new Knowledge bases. we would like to extend this capability to  knowledge_contributor role users to create the new knowledge bases as well. Please advise best approach to do this 

 

Thanks in advance😁

6 REPLIES 6

Aditya_hublikar
Mega Sage

Hello @mounika7675 ,

You can create a new ACL on the kb_knowledge_base table with Read and Create operations and assign the required role to it. I have tested this approach in a demo instance, and it is working as expected.

 

If this helps you then mark it as helpful and accept as solution.

Regards,

Aditya,

Technical Consultant

Dr Atul G- LNG
Tera Patron

Hi @mounika7675 

As per the process, I’m not comfortable with this approach. Providing Knowledge Base roles directly to contributors gives them excessive access, which is not a good practice. A contributor’s role should be limited to creating articles, not managing or owning Knowledge Bases.

If every contributor starts creating their own Knowledge Base, it will become extremely difficult for Knowledge Managers to maintain structure, governance, and consistency across the platform.

Therefore, I strongly recommend not proceeding this way. Instead, please follow the standard process:

  • Contributors should raise a request via a Catalog Item for Knowledge Base creation.

  • The request should go through the designated approver (right person / Knowledge Manager).

  • Once approved, the Knowledge Base should be created and governed centrally.

This approach ensures proper control, quality, and long-term maintainability of the Knowledge ecosystem.

*************************************************************************************************************
Regards
Dr. Atul G. - Learn N Grow Together
ServiceNow Techno - Functional Trainer
LinkedIn: https://www.linkedin.com/in/dratulgrover
YouTube: https://www.youtube.com/@LearnNGrowTogetherwithAtulG
Topmate: https://topmate.io/dratulgrover [ Connect for 1-1 Session]

****************************************************************************************************************